Course Content

• Introduction to Conductive Inks: Properties and Types
• Conductive Ink Materials Science for Aerospace: Silver, Carbon Nanotubes, Graphene
• Printing Techniques for Conductive Inks: Screen Printing, Inkjet Printing, Aerosol Jet Printing
• Aerospace Applications of Conductive Inks: EMI Shielding, Sensors, Antennas
• Testing and Characterization of Conductive Ink Films: Electrical Conductivity, Adhesion, Durability
• Reliability and Longevity of Conductive Inks in Harsh Environments
• Design Considerations for Conductive Ink Circuits in Aerospace Systems
• Health, Safety, and Environmental Considerations of Conductive Inks
• Case Studies: Successful Implementations of Conductive Inks in Aerospace Products
